Nigerian Afrobeats singer Ololade ‘Asake’ Ahmed has addressed allegations that he abandoned his father.
This comes after his father shared a video on social media, pleading for help and claiming that Asake had cut off contact with him. In the viral clip, he stated, “The last time I set my eyes on him was when I fell sick in March 2022. If I call him, he won’t pick. Please help me, it’s your help I need.”
Asake’s response to these claims has sparked reactions from fans and the public.
Taking to his Tiktok page, Asake shared a video where he shared his own part of the story. He sang a freestyle, using the lyrics to explain his situation. He said,
“I gave this man 100 million, bought him a house and he sold it. This man spends like a young boy, even carries OS. You can’t please the world, do whatever you do for God and always remember one day you’ll go and meet your God.
“My people, can you see? My father too wants to cajole me, I used to give him money and I did it freely. No one can quench my fire, God is the one taking me ahead in life”
